Furnace install, repair, and replacement
A furnace is the workhorse of most Eastern CT homes. Forced hot air, oil or natural gas or propane, runs hard from November through April and then sits idle for six months. When it quits, it usually quits on the coldest night of the year.
We service every brand sold in this market and replace the ones that aren’t worth saving. Common calls: no heat, short cycling, blower running but no flame, dirty filter strangling airflow, cracked heat exchanger, ignition or pilot trouble, thermostat acting up. We diagnose the problem on the first visit and quote the fix before we touch a wrench.

Boiler install, repair, and replacement
Boilers heat water and push it through baseboard, radiators, or radiant floor loops. They run quieter than forced air, hold heat longer, and last a long time when they’re maintained. A lot of Quiet Corner homes built before 1980 still run on their original cast iron boiler, which says something about the technology.
We work on oil-fired and gas-fired boilers, hot water and steam systems, and we replace the ones that have aged out or been condemned by code. Typical calls: no heat, low pressure, water hammer or banging pipes, leaking around the relief valve, zones not heating, circulator pump failure, expansion tank gone soft. Steam boilers come with their own list (low water cutoff, sight glass, gauge glass, header issues) and we handle those too.

- No heat or uneven heat
- One zone warm while another stays cold
- Pressure out of range
- Gauge below 12 psi cold or climbing past 25 hot
- Water around the boiler
- Leaking near-boiler piping, relief valve, or pump seal
- Banging, hammering, or kettling
- Often scale buildup or low circulator flow
- Auto-feeder cycling constantly
- A hidden leak somewhere in the loop pulling water in
- Circulator runs but rooms stay cold
- Zone valve, expansion tank, or flow issue
- Cloudy or low sight glass (steam)
- Low-water cutoff fault or boiler flooding
- Rust on the jacket or flue
- Condensate corrosion — common on undersized chimneys
Heat pump installation and service
Heat pumps are the single biggest change in residential heating since natural gas hit the suburbs. Modern cold-climate heat pumps work down to negative temperatures, run on electricity (so they double as your AC), and qualify for some of the largest rebates in Connecticut’s history. We’ve installed dozens across the Quiet Corner, from full-house electrification jobs in Canterbury to single-zone backups in Scotland and Voluntown.
The “heat pumps don’t work in cold weather” myth, settled
The thirty-year-old heat pump on the back of a 1990s ranch did struggle below freezing. The cold-climate models we install today are a different machine. NEEP-rated units (Northeast Energy Efficiency Partnerships) like Mitsubishi Hyper-Heat and Bryant Evolution Extreme deliver full heating capacity at 5 degrees and continue producing heat below zero. Real Eastern CT winters, not lab conditions. We have customers in Pomfret and Woodstock running heat pumps as their primary heat through January with no backup needed, and others pairing them with their existing oil or gas furnace as a hybrid setup that switches over only when it makes economic sense.

Ductless mini split installation and service
A ductless mini split is a heat pump in a different package, so much of what’s above applies here too. The difference is the form factor. Instead of one big outdoor unit feeding ductwork through the basement, a mini split runs refrigerant lines to small wall, ceiling, or floor heads in each room you want conditioned. No ducts. No torn-up walls. Each head is its own zone with its own thermostat.
Sizing matters more than most contractors admit. An oversized mini split short-cycles, runs humid in summer, and never settles into the steady-state efficiency it was sold on. We do a Manual J load calculation for every install, not a square-footage shortcut. Two homes the same size can need different equipment depending on insulation, window quality, and orientation.

- Manual J load calculation per zone
- Sized to actual load, not a square-footage shortcut
- Line set length verified to spec
- Long runs and vertical lifts need a charge adjustment, not a guess
- Vacuum pulled to 500 microns
- Held before the system gets charged — skipping this is why installs fail two summers in
- Refrigerant charge weighed in
- On a scale, never topped up "by feel"
- Condensate routed to a drain or pump
- Never spilled outside where it freezes back up the wall
- Line set covered with painted line-hide
- Not a wrap of foam tape and zip ties
- Outdoor unit lifted above snow depth
- Level pad with vibration isolator, clear of typical Eastern CT snowfall
Central AC install, repair, and replacement
If your house has ductwork and you want one thermostat to handle the whole place, central AC is still the most cost-effective way to cool it. We service every major brand and replace condensers, coils, and full systems when the existing equipment is past saving.
“Should I repair it or replace it?” The honest answer depends on the age of the unit and the refrigerant it runs. Systems from 2010 and earlier often run on R-22 refrigerant, which is no longer manufactured. R-22 has climbed year over year since phase-out and is now priced like a rare metal at the wholesaler, so a serious leak in an old R-22 system can make replacement cheaper than the repair itself within a single visit. Anything 15+ years old is on borrowed time regardless. We’ll quote both options and tell you straight which way the math goes.
“What size system do I need?” Bigger is not better. An oversized AC cools fast, shuts off, leaves humidity behind, and short-cycles itself to an early grave. We do a Manual J load calc, same as with mini splits.

- Refrigerant pressures
- Read against the manufacturer's chart for the model — not generic numbers
- Superheat and subcooling
- The two readings that confirm the charge is actually correct
- Capacitor microfarads
- Measured against the rated MFD — weak capacitor is the #1 "AC won't start" cause
- Contactor wear
- Inspected for pitting, arcing, and chatter
- Coil condition (both sides)
- Evaporator and condenser checked for restriction, dirt, bent fins
- Blower amp draw
- Measured against the nameplate FLA
- Condensate drain
- Pulled and flushed — most common cause of indoor leaks
- Refrigerant leak check
- On any system that's lost charge — adding refrigerant without finding the leak just funds the leak

How long should a furnace last in Eastern CT?
A well-maintained gas or oil furnace runs 15 to 20 years. A neglected one (skipped tune-ups, dirty filters, no combustion analysis) is lucky to make 12. Once a furnace is past 15 years old and starts asking for major repairs, it’s usually smarter to put that money toward a replacement. We give you the math both ways before you decide.
Boiler vs furnace, what's the difference and which one do I have?
A furnace heats air and blows it through ducts to vents in each room. A boiler heats water and pushes it through baseboard, radiators, or radiant floors. If your heat comes out of metal fins along the baseboard or out of cast iron radiators, you have a boiler. If it comes out of rectangular floor or wall vents with air rushing through, you have a furnace. We work on both.

My central AC is leaking refrigerant. Repair or replace?
It depends on age and refrigerant type. If your system is from 2010 or earlier it likely runs R-22, which is no longer manufactured. R-22 prices have climbed every year since phase-out and a serious leak in an old R-22 system can make replacement cheaper than the repair itself. Newer R-410A systems are still worth repairing in most cases, and the latest R-454B systems are repairable too. We’ll quote both options and tell you which way the math actually goes.
What size mini split do I need for one room?
It depends on more than square footage. Insulation, windows, ceiling height, sun exposure, and what’s above and below the room all matter. A 12,000 BTU head is roughly right for 400 to 600 square feet in average construction, but we run a Manual J load calculation before we quote, because oversizing a mini split kills its efficiency and humidity control. The cheapest-to-run system is the one that’s correctly sized.

How often should I have my heating and cooling system serviced?
Twice a year. Once in the spring for the AC or cooling side of a heat pump, once in the fall for the furnace, boiler, or heating side. A tune-up catches small problems (weak capacitor, low refrigerant, cracked igniter) before they become 2 a.m. failures.
